It is a question that has been asked since NCIS began: how does Special Agent Gibbs get his boat out of the basement? NCIS, one of CBS’s most successful shows, is currently in season 19, which has brought a big change in its cast. Gibbs, leader of the Naval Criminal Investigative Service team, stepped down earlier in the season. Despite this, Mark Harmon’s Leroy Jethro Gibbs will always be remembered as the show’s main character thanks to the depth of his character. Viewers know that Special Agent Gibbs is more than just an expert investigator. He is also a carpenter, building boats in his basement from scratch. Over the years, Gibbs, who was given his perfect NCIS legacy when he left, has hand-carved several boats out of wood.
